Saying we’re fine when we’re top of the league is nothing like the mentality that saw us relegated. There were always going to be growing pains this season, especially now with a new manager who has only eighteen league games and one transfer window under his belt. The squad is still incredibly unbalanced. We still have FIVE goalkeepers on the books.
-
At this point in the 13/14 season (the year we tore through the Championship), we had 38 points and had lost to Doncaster (relegated), Charlton (finished 18th), Forest at home, and Wednesday (finished 16th) and were just about to get spanked by Brighton. We had won only two games by 3 goals, something we’ve done 3 times this season. We rolled the dice with the lineup yesterday because we could afford to and it will help keep some of our players fresh through the festive period. We’re playing a new system and have more transfer business to take care of in January. I’ll panic when we blow the auto promotion places.
